I would have agree with you if the IPMI part was a normal driver. However, the IPMI part is actually a part of ipmi_si. As a result, the IPMI part can actually be compiled as a module, but as a part of ipmi_si. That is why the configure entry IPMI_LS2K is bool rather than tristate. I don't think it is trivial to convert IPMI_LS2K from bool to tristate. > If you changed to imply, you would need a depends on the mfd core, = BTW. If imply is used here, and there is "select MFD_CORE" in = MFD_LS2K_BMC_CORE, I think there is no need to add "depends on MFD_CORE" to IPMI_LS2K, if I understand it correctly. I don't insist using imply here, if there is a better way to express the relation between both drivers. > Also, IPMI_LS2K needs a "depends on IPMI_SI" either way. I missed = that > earlier. Could you add that? If I understand it correctly, there seems to be no need to add the dependency from the MFD driver to the driver for the actual = sub-functions. Examples are: - MFD_MENF21BMC and SENSORS_MENF21BMC_HWMON, LEDS_MENF21BMC,=20 MENF21BMC_WATCHDOG: The later three declared depends on the former MFD driver - MFD_INTEL_M10_BMC_CORE and FPGA_M10_BMC_SEC_UPDATE,=20 SENSORS_INTEL_M10_BMC_HWMON: The later two declared depends on the former MFD driver. - MFD_STMFX and PINCTRL_STMFX: The later declared select the former MFD driver. To summarize, as shown in the current mfd drivers, there is no need to declare dependency to the drivers providing the sub-functions in the mfd drivers, and the drivers of the sub functions should "depends on" or "select" the mfd driver. So if IPMI_LS2K could be tristate, then it = would be reasonable to select MFD_LS2K_BMC_CORE or depends on = MFD_LS2K_BMC_CORE. Regarding the fact that IPMI_LS2K is bool and it is not an independent module but a part of ipmi_si, it comes into my mind that we may choose to adjust the dependency from ipmi_si. That is to remove "select MFD_LS2K_BMC_CORE" from IPMI_LS2K, and add "select MFD_LS2K_BMC_CORE if IPMI_LS2K" to IPMI_SI. I wonder if such a change would be appropriate. Cheers, Miao Wang
